Events in JavaScript
Introduction to Events in JavaScript
Events in JavaScript allow you to make web pages interactive by responding to user actions. In this JavaScript tutorial for beginners, you will learn how events in JavaScript work and how to handle them effectively. Understanding events in JavaScript is essential for building dynamic websites.
To understand this lesson better, you should first learn selecting elements in JavaScript and DOM in JavaScript. If you want to continue learning step by step, you can click here for free courses and explore the complete JavaScript tutorial.
What are Events in JavaScript
Events in JavaScript are actions that occur in the browser, such as clicking a button, typing in a form, or loading a page. JavaScript can detect these events and execute code in response.
Common Types of Events in JavaScript
Click Event
Triggered when a user clicks on an element.
console.log(“Button clicked”);
};
Mouse Events
Triggered when the mouse interacts with elements.
console.log(“Mouse over element”);
};
Keyboard Events
Triggered when keys are pressed.
console.log(“Key pressed”);
});
Form Events
Triggered when form actions occur.
console.log(“Form submitted”);
};
Event Handling in JavaScript
Event handling means writing code that runs when an event occurs.
Using addEventListener
button.addEventListener(“click”, function () {
console.log(“Button clicked using addEventListener”);
});
addEventListener is the preferred method because it allows multiple events on the same element.
Event Object in JavaScript
When an event occurs, JavaScript provides an event object with details about the event.
console.log(event.target);
});
The event object gives information like the element clicked.
Why Events in JavaScript are Important
Events in JavaScript make web pages interactive. They allow users to interact with buttons, forms, and other elements, improving user experience.
Conclusion
Events in JavaScript are a key concept for creating interactive web applications. By understanding event handling in JavaScript, beginners can build dynamic and user-friendly websites.
FAQs
What are events in JavaScript
Events in JavaScript are actions that trigger code execution in response to user interaction.
What is event handling in JavaScript
Event handling is the process of running code when an event occurs.
Why use addEventListener in JavaScript
addEventListener allows better control and supports multiple events on the same element.



